Update:
Ka-Blammo!
Starting at 9:30 pm there was about 10 minutes of fireworks in, on, and around the gutted building, culminating in a series of WHUMPS that cut the feet out from under the old girl, and she collapsed in a pile of dust.
For about two hours after, every roadway was completely jammed with vehicles trying to get out of the city.
In the immediate area, there is a fine layer of grey dust, with occasional fluffs of fiberglass insulation.
